STATE COLLEGE — Penn Highlands State College is making it even easier for you and your family to get a flu shot this year.
A Drive-Thru Flu Shot Clinic will be held Saturday, Oct. 4 from 9 a.m. to 12 p.m. at the hospital, 239 Colonnade Blvd., in State College. Adults and teens ages 14 and older can roll up their sleeves and receive the vaccine from the comfort of their vehicle.
Most insurance plans cover annual flu shots so be sure to bring your insurance card.
“Everyone over the age of 6 months should get the annual flu vaccine – especially those with chronic medical conditions such as asthma, diabetes or heart disease,” said Trina Abla, DO, MBA, System Chief Medical Officer of Penn Highlands Healthcare. “Although the vaccine doesn’t provide 100% protection, it is still the best defense against contracting the flu and developing serious complications.”
Dr. Abla added, “By getting the flu vaccine, you are not only protecting yourself, you are reducing the risk of spreading the virus to your loved ones – it is a responsible act.”
